Two persons in guise of servitors enter Gundicha Temple in Puri; detained

Puri: Two persons were detained for allegedly entering into the Gundicha Temple in guise of servitors of Lord Jagannath in Puri today.

The arrested duo has been identified as residents of Kumbharpada and Markandeswar Sahi localities in Puri town.

Source said that two persons posing as servitors had entered into the temple in the morning. The accused duo had also holy darshan of the Chaturdhamurti on Adapa Mandap during Mangala Alati of deities.

Following opposition of other servitors, the accused were detained by police. They were taken to the Kumbharpada Police Station for interrogation.

Worth mentioning, entry into the shrine for devotees is strictly prohibited due to possible spread of COVID-19.

The security lapses raised question as to how the unknown persons in guise of servitors entered into the shrine despite restrictions enforced by district administration at the Gundicha Temple during Ratha Jatra.
